Hi, Rylan:
ReplyDeleteI have some questions about nutrition. One of the books I read talked about eating protein, carbs, and healthy fat together every time you eat. Another book I read talked about eating protein and carbs together. Both books talked about eating five or six smaller meals a day. I'd like to know your opinion on eating the combination of protein, carbs, and healthy fats at each meal and whether that's something you recommend. I'd also like to know if you have any suggestions for things to eat that are quick and easy, especially when you're on the go and need something portable or you don't have time to cook something.
Thanks so much!
Vicki,
ReplyDeleteThis is a really great question, and one that I have spent some serious time studying.
You have likley come across some materials at some point about 'food combining' and how certain foods should not be consumed with certain others at the risk of 'hampering' digestion and increasing the liklihood of storing excess body fat.
While the answer to this question is rather lengthy, (and one that I will address in a full post in the near future), you can rest assured that a good combination of all food types (starch, protein, healthy fat) is the best method.
